Ambitious TS Galaxy owner and former football agent Tim Sukazi has revealed his plans for Bloemfontein Celtic should he complete the purchase of the club.
Over the last few weeks there have been contrasting reports over the Mangaung outfit, with Celtic lawyer Mandla Tshabalala revealing to the Siya crew that the club received an offer to purchase from Sukazi.

However, the club then released a statement on their social media channels, refuting news of a possible sale, confirming that the club is in fact in the process of securing a new sponsor.
Speaking to the Soccer Laduma issue 1175 Sukazi set the record straight and confirming that he has secured an agreement to purchase the club, and only needed to fulfil the conditions of the agreement.

He also revealed that should he succeed in his acquisition of the club, he will relocate it to the Mpumalanga province.
“You know what TS Galaxy is not based in Bloemfontein and when we buy the PSL franchise of another team, we will convert into a PSL franchise of TS Galaxy. Now we are based in Mpumalanga and that will not change. The minute everything of the sale is done, the name and status will change to TS Galaxy, which is the condition of the sale,” Sukazi said.
